■ 質問はここへ ■

前へ 次へ
No. 608 (607へのコメント)投稿者: かぶねこ HP日付: 2002/07/25 09:56:47
題名 : Re:マクロ一覧のコピーの仕方

>マクロ一覧をコピーしたいのですが、
>どうも通常の処理では、コピーできないやうです。

QXのいろいろな一覧では、コピーできるものもあるのですが、マクロ一覧では
リストがコピーできないようですね。

マクロファイル名のリストだけでよくて、かつ DOS 窓での DOS コマンドに抵抗
がなければ、マクロディレクトリで DOS 窓を開き、dir コマンドを実行して結
果をテキストファイルに書き出す、という方法があります。

たとえば dir /on > maclist.txt というコマンドで、ファイルリストを名前順
にソートして maclist.txt というファイルに直接書き出します。dir コマンド
のスイッチについては、Windows 98 系と NT 系で違っているかもしれませんが。

あるいは、岩田さんはマクロもお書きになるようですので、わたしのマクロで
「フォルダを指定してマクロ実行」というのがあるのですが、

http://homepage1.nifty.com/kabuneko/qx/sub/lib_4.htm#macdir

この中に「フォルダにあるマクロファイルをリスト」と「マクロとコメントのリ
ストを作る」という部分がありますので、このコードをアレンジしてリストをフ
ァイルに書き出すこともできるかもしれません。

No. 609 (608へのコメント)投稿者: 岩田修良 HP日付: 2002/07/25 14:39:45
題名 : Re^2:マクロ一覧のコピーの仕方

>わたしのマクロで
>「フォルダを指定してマクロ実行」というのがあるのですが、
>
>http://homepage1.nifty.com/kabuneko/qx/sub/lib_4.htm#macdir
>
>この中に「フォルダにあるマクロファイルをリスト」と「マクロとコメントのリ
>ストを作る」という部分がありますので、このコードをアレンジしてリストをフ
>ァイルに書き出すこともできるかもしれません。

早速、挑戦してをります。しかし、どうしたのでせう。
改良版と教科書版(かぶねこさんのマクロ)ともに、
lineinput の所で、教科書の場合は、64行のところですが、
読み切りましたといふ、エラーメッセージが出ます。
不思議なのは、初めの頃は、指定したフオルダのMACフアイルが綺麗に
マクロ一覧に表示せられたのですが、何が起きたのか、今では、
マクロ中止の状態となつてしまひました。慌てて何か、書き加へたのか?と思ひ、
ダウンロードしなほしましたが、同じエラーが出ました。
どこに問題がありませうか。
宜しくお願ひします。

No. 610 (609へのコメント)投稿者: 岩田修良 HP日付: 2002/07/25 14:50:49
題名 : Re^3:マクロ一覧のコピーの仕方

>早速、挑戦してをります。しかし、どうしたのでせう。
>改良版と教科書版(かぶねこさんのマクロ)ともに、
>lineinput の所で、教科書の場合は、64行のところですが、
>読み切りましたといふ、エラーメッセージが出ます。

解決しました。指定のフオルダを間違へてゐました。
※ ※
これから、教科書を参考に、マクロ一覧の
フアイル名とコメントの一行を書出すマクロを書いてみます。

No. 611 (610へのコメント)投稿者: 岩田修良 HP日付: 2002/07/25 22:52:23
題名 : Re^4:マクロ一覧のコピーの仕方

>これから、教科書を参考に、マクロ一覧の
>フアイル名とコメントの一行を書出すマクロを書いてみます。

自身の技術不足で、フアイル名とコメントの同行記述が出来ないため、
一度フアイル名を出し、そこに、新たにコメントを追加する
そんな苦しい二段戦法のマクロとなりましたが、
一応、コメントとフアイル名が、
マクロ一覧のやうに、一行づつ揃へて並ぶやうになりました。

取り敢へず、仮の作品として、
今は、この二つのマクロを使用し、
力がついてきたところで、
もういちど、挑戦し、一つの綺麗なマクロにしようと思ひます。
それでも、
今回、dir$関数の使ひ方がわかりました。

ありがたうございました。

No. 612 (608へのコメント)投稿者: 岩田修良 HP日付: 2002/07/26 01:16:51
題名 : Re^2:マクロ一覧のコピーの仕方

>http://homepage1.nifty.com/kabuneko/qx/sub/lib_4.htm#macdir
>
>この中に「フォルダにあるマクロファイルをリスト」と「マクロとコメントのリ
>ストを作る」という部分がありますので、このコードをアレンジしてリストをフ
>ァイルに書き出すこともできるかもしれません。

マクロとコメントリストの所に、以下の文を挿入して、
この記述の終了の以下を省略せば、少々の不具合はありますが、
ほぼ、完璧に、フアイル名とコメントを得る事ができました。

dim name$
name$ = right$(file$,len(macro$[i]))
@input name$ + line$
@CharReturn

後は、じつくりと解読です。
少し前なら、動けばいいといふ所でとまつてゐましたが、
最近は、何故、動くのか。
この辺りまで研究して行かないと面白くなくなりました。

まづは、取り急ぎご報告まで。











No. 613 (612へのコメント)投稿者: かぶねこ HP日付: 2002/07/26 20:25:37
題名 : Re^3:マクロ一覧のコピーの仕方

当初の目的は達成なさったようで、おめでとうございます。マクロは小さいもの
でも必要なときに自分で書けると、ほんとに便利ですよね。

No. 614投稿者: ほとほと困った爺日付: 2002/07/31 04:12:48
題名 : 印刷の際のページ指定について

みなさま、まいどお世話になります。
昨日,windowsを95から98にいれかえましたところ、検索の問題は見事に解決されました。それで、爺は自信をつけ,あらためてQXに挑むことにしたのですが、ふたたび難問(爺にとっての)に遭遇してしまいました。
文章の途中、いくつもの改ページがはいっているため、そのなかの特定ページを印刷するとき,
そこでのページ指定が、本文中のページとずれてしまうのです。
印刷したいのは,300ページとか500ページのなかの数ページですので、改ページ個所をさがしながら、ページ指定するのは、えらい骨です。
いろいろ試してみたのですが,夜の十一時からはじめて、もう明け方近くになってしまいました。爺はもうくたくたです。どうかよろしくお願い致します。

No. 615 (614へのコメント)投稿者: かぶねこ HP日付: 2002/07/31 06:36:00
題名 : Re:印刷の際のページ指定について

テキストエディタには本来「ページ数」という単位はありません。単位があると
すれば「論理行」(改行文字)単位です。編集表示画面の1行文字数は「書式設
定」−「行桁」で設定することにより、テキストの本体(表示される以前のデー
タ)には「1行は何文字である」という情報を書き加えることなく、編集すると
きに扱いやすいように表示だけ折り返しているだけです。

そういうわけで、印刷するときに「ずれる」という話以前に「ページ指定」とい
うものがないのです。印刷の時には文書の最初から、印刷書式で指定された行数
になるごとに次のページに進む、改ページがあればその時も次のページに進む、
という判断しかしていません。

では、QXでは文書の一部分だけを印刷するのはとてもむずかしいのかと言うと、
じつはたいへん便利な方法が用意されています。あらかじめ印刷したい部分を選
択反転しておいてから印刷ダイアログを呼び出すと、そこだけが印刷されるので
す。ただし、印刷でページ番号の印刷も必要な場合は、「ヘッダ」設定ダイアロ
グで、印刷する部分の最初のページにつけるページ番号の数字をいくつにするの
か、いちいち指定する必要があります。

No. 616 (615へのコメント)投稿者: ほとほと困った爺日付: 2002/07/31 11:50:52
題名 : Re^2:印刷の際のページ指定について

かぶねこさま

毎度ありがとうございます。
反転させるのですか。
じじいはもううなってしまいました。
歳のせいもあり、あたまがかたくなっておりまして、そのようなことは、さかだちしても,思いつかなかったでしょう。
世の中には,すごいひとたちがいるのだなという思いをほんじつもまた新たにした次第です。
感謝です。

No. 617投稿者: サワダ日付: 2002/07/31 21:42:45
題名 : 文字の折り返し

ウインドウの幅を変えたときに、
文字が自動的にそのウインドウの端で
折り返すようにしたいんですけど
やり方がわからないので教えてください。
よろしくお願いします。

次へ
現在の既読番号は 0  既読を


メールアドレスを表示するにはURLの後ろに &m=279e76bc をつけてください。
ユーザー フォーラム一覧

http://www2k.biglobe.ne.jp/~araken/
http://0ban.com/araken/